Output f6420f6c72086f055b0ee43c0874fd744f9a30b581337a17af81fa2a64837175:1

value
2360136604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8f3ec23b21549c16d621ef7a98ee5904a10a505 OP_EQUAL
address
3JYxTsG9c2b6vVqD2agQ3V8ybjaw7gvqAR
transaction
f6420f6c72086f055b0ee43c0874fd744f9a30b581337a17af81fa2a64837175
confirmations
326935
spent
true